By Gerard O'Regan
Overview the purpose of this booklet is to supply a realistic advent to software program caliber in an business atmosphere and is predicated at the author's adventure in operating in software program engineering and software program caliber development with prime indus trial businesses. The booklet is written from a practitioner's perspective, and the target is to incorporate either concept and perform. The reader will achieve a snatch of the basics in addition to suggestions at the useful software of the speculation. the foundations of software program caliber administration and software program approach im provement are mentioned, and information at the implementation of adulthood mod els equivalent to the CMM, SPICE, or the ISO 9000:2000 regular is integrated. association and contours the 1st bankruptcy presents an creation to the basics of caliber guy agement. Later chapters ponder software program inspections and trying out, ISO 9000, the CMM, the evolving SPICE typical, metrics and challenge fixing, and the ultimate bankruptcy on formal equipment and layout considers a few complicated issues, includ ing configuration administration, UML, software program usability, and formal tools. The reader might locate the cloth heavy getting in locations, particularly within the part on formal tools, and this part should be skipped. The ebook incorporates a bankruptcy on software program inspections and trying out, and this in cludes fabric on Fagan inspections to construct caliber into the software program product.
Read Online or Download A Practical Approach to Software Quality PDF
Best management information systems books
This e-book addresses new tendencies and cutting edge elements in digital trade learn, together with B2B (business to business), B2C (business to customers), offer Chain administration, enterprise strategy administration, Agent-based E-Commerce, E-Commerce Intelligence, selection help platforms, net prone, brokers and fiscal Incentives, Auctions and Negotiations, Case learn in E-Commerce, etc.
This number of papers provided on the input 2008 convention represents state-of-the-art learn with regards to eTourism: The View from the long run . This year's 50 complete examine papers conceal issues comparable to: user-generated content material, dynamic packaging, cellular functions, context-aware platforms, expertise adoption, and recommender structures.
The topic of this publication is the regulate of software program engineering. The swiftly expanding call for for software program is observed by means of a progress within the variety of items out there, in addition to their dimension and complexity. Our skill to regulate software program engineering is infrequently maintaining speed with this progress. hence, software program initiatives are frequently overdue, software program items occasionally lack the necessary caliber and the productiveness advancements completed by way of software program engineering are inadequate to maintain with the call for This e-book describes how you can enhance software program engineering keep watch over.
The mix of quickly, low-latency networks and high-performance, dispensed instruments for mathematical software program has led to common, reasonable clinical computing amenities. Practitioners operating within the fields of laptop communique networks, allotted computing, computational algebra and numerical research were introduced jointly to give a contribution to this quantity and discover the rising allotted and parallel expertise in a systematic atmosphere.
- The Integrated Architecture Framework Explained: Why, What, How
- Application Integration: EAI B2B BPM and SOA
- Adaptive Business Intelligence
- Remote Cooperation: CSCW Issues for Mobile and Teleworkers
- Search-Based Applications: At the Confluence of Search and Database Technologies
- Cases on Semantic Interoperability for Information Systems Integration: Practices and Applications
Extra info for A Practical Approach to Software Quality
This involves setting up a software quality infrastructure to assist in error detection within the phase in which the defect is created or at worst to detect the defect shortly after it exits the particular phase. The development of high quality software requires a good infrastructure for software development to be in place, and this includes best practices in software engineering for: • • • • • • • • • Project planning and tracking, estimation processes. Risk management process. Software development lifecycles Quality assurance / management Software inspections Software testing Configuration management Customer satisfaction process Continuous improvement 1.
42 A Practical Approach to Software Quality TQM employs many of the ideas of the famous names in the quality movement, including Deming, Juran, and Crosby and follows the culture and attitude of delivering what is promised. Senior management are required to take charge of the implementation of quality management, and all staff will need to be trained in quality management and to take part in quality improvement activities. Quality improvement is continuous. 11) The implementation of TQM involves a focus on all areas within the organization, and in identifying areas for improvement.
An action plan is then derived and the actions implemented and monitored. This is then repeated for continuous improvement. 11: Total Quality Management Part Customer Focus Process Measurement and Analysis Human Factors Description This involves identifying internal and external customers and recognizing that all customers have expectations and rights which need to be satisfied first time and every time. Quality must be considered in every aspect of the business, and the focus is on fire prevention.
A Practical Approach to Software Quality by Gerard O'Regan